Photograph of Castle Moydrum.

Photograph of Moydrum Castle, Moydrum, County Westmeath, taken circa 1895. Moydrum Castle was the seat of Lord Castlemaine, and was erected in 1805.

Photograph of Waterstown House.

Photograph of Waterstown House, Glasson, Athlone, County Westmeath, taken circa 1905, printed by photographer J O Simmons, Athlone. Waterston House was designed by Richard Cassell circa 1745.
